docker - mysql - php - apache - wordpress (테스트용)
OS/Docker2024. 1. 5. 15:01
version: "3.7"
services:
db:
platform: linux/x86_64 # M 시리즈가 아니면 지우고
image: mysql:5.7
volumes:
- ./db_data:/var/lib/mysql
restart: always
environment:
MYSQL_ROOT_PASSWORD: 123456
MYSQL_DATABASE: wordpress
MYSQL_USER: wordpress_user
MYSQL_PASSWORD: 123456
app:
depends_on:
- db
image: wordpress:latest
volumes:
- ./app_data:/var/www/html
ports:
- "8080:80"
restart: always
environment:
WORDPRESS_DB_HOST: db:3306
WORDPRESS_DB_NAME: wordpress
WORDPRESS_DB_USER: wordpress_user
WORDPRESS_DB_PASSWORD: 123456
docker-compose.yml
파일 생성 후
docker-compose up
'OS > Docker' 카테고리의 다른 글
docker - php - nginx - mysql (개발 환경) (1) | 2024.01.06 |
---|